Summary The Sessions Court in Kannauj rejected the bail application of Anver in Criminal Case No. 666/2025 involving serious charges including criminal intimidation, voluntary causing hurt with firearms, and criminal intimidation under BNS and Arms Act. The court found that the accused is named in a violent incident where the victim suffered a gunshot wound, an illegal firearm was recovered on the accused's disclosure, and investigation is ongoing; consequently, the court determined insufficient grounds for bail release, citing the serious nature of the crime and risk of evidence tampering or absconding.
